틀:DB: 두 판 사이의 차이
imported>Hsl0 편집 요약 없음 |
imported>Regurus (rand함수 대체. 실수 죄송합니다.) |
||
1번째 줄: | 1번째 줄: | ||
<onlyinclude><includeonly><span class="controlLocalStorage" data-key="{{#if:{{{1|}}}|{{{1}}}|{{ROOTPAGENAME}}}}" data-behavior="{{{2|로드}}}" ></span></includeonly></onlyinclude> | {{rand|<onlyinclude><includeonly><span class="controlLocalStorage" data-key="{{#if:{{{1|}}}|{{{1}}}|{{ROOTPAGENAME}}}}" data-behavior="{{{2|로드}}}" ></span></includeonly></onlyinclude>{{rand|클라이언트의 브라우저에 [[틀:CGI2]]값을 저장하거나 읽어오는 기능을 수행합니다. 백괴게임에서 '데이터베이스'라고 불리는 아키텍쳐를 문서생성없이 사용 가능하게 도와줍니다.{{rand|{{rand|== 사용 방법 =={{rand|* '''<nowiki>{{DB|(게임제목)|세이브}}</nowiki>''' : 현재의 CGI값을 저장합니다.{{rand|* '''<nowiki>{{DB|(게임제목)|로드}}</nowiki>''' : 현재의 CGI값을 불러옵니다.{{rand|{{rand|첫번째 파라미터가 비어있을시 기본값으로 틀이 들어간 문서의 최상위 문서의 이름(<nowiki>{{ROOTPAGENAME}}</nowiki>의 값)이 입력됩니다.{{rand|{{rand|두번째 파라미터가 비어있을시 기본값으로 "로드"가 입력됩니다.{{rand|{{rand|== 주의점 =={{rand|* 모든 데이터는 브라우저에 저장됩니다. 그렇기 때문에 다른 디바이스나 브라우저를 사용할 경우 이전 DB의 값이 저장되지 않습니다. {{rand|* 첫번째 파라미터인 게임제목이라는 키값이 이'''DB틀을 사용하는 다른 게임들과 절대 겹치지 않도록 주의 해 주세요.'''{{rand|{{rand|== 예시 =={{rand|*[[/예시|예시 문서]]{{rand|{{rand|== 참고 =={{rand|{{rand|* [https://ohgyun.com/417 DB가 저장되는 Local Storage에 대한 내용]{{rand|{{rand|== 도보시오 =={{rand|* [[틀:DB2]]{{rand|[[분류:기술 스택]] | ||
클라이언트의 브라우저에 [[틀:CGI2]]값을 저장하거나 읽어오는 기능을 수행합니다. 백괴게임에서 '데이터베이스'라고 불리는 아키텍쳐를 문서생성없이 사용 가능하게 도와줍니다. | |||
== 사용 방법 == | |||
* '''<nowiki>{{DB|(게임제목)|세이브}}</nowiki>''' : 현재의 CGI값을 저장합니다. | |||
* '''<nowiki>{{DB|(게임제목)|로드}}</nowiki>''' : 현재의 CGI값을 불러옵니다. | |||
첫번째 파라미터가 비어있을시 기본값으로 틀이 들어간 문서의 최상위 문서의 이름(<nowiki>{{ROOTPAGENAME}}</nowiki>의 값)이 입력됩니다. | |||
두번째 파라미터가 비어있을시 기본값으로 "로드"가 입력됩니다. | |||
== 주의점 == | |||
* 모든 데이터는 브라우저에 저장됩니다. 그렇기 때문에 다른 디바이스나 브라우저를 사용할 경우 이전 DB의 값이 저장되지 않습니다. | |||
* 첫번째 파라미터인 게임제목이라는 키값이 이'''DB틀을 사용하는 다른 게임들과 절대 겹치지 않도록 주의 해 주세요.''' | |||
== 예시 == | |||
*[[/예시|예시 문서]] | |||
== 참고 == | |||
* [https://ohgyun.com/417 DB가 저장되는 Local Storage에 대한 내용] | |||
== 도보시오 == | |||
* [[틀:DB2]] | |||
[[분류:기술 스택]] |
2020년 8월 26일 (수) 16:26 판
{{rand|{{rand|클라이언트의 브라우저에 틀:CGI2값을 저장하거나 읽어오는 기능을 수행합니다. 백괴게임에서 '데이터베이스'라고 불리는 아키텍쳐를 문서생성없이 사용 가능하게 도와줍니다.{{rand|{{rand|== 사용 방법 =={{rand|* {{DB|(게임제목)|세이브}} : 현재의 CGI값을 저장합니다.{{rand|* {{DB|(게임제목)|로드}} : 현재의 CGI값을 불러옵니다.{{rand|{{rand|첫번째 파라미터가 비어있을시 기본값으로 틀이 들어간 문서의 최상위 문서의 이름({{ROOTPAGENAME}}의 값)이 입력됩니다.{{rand|{{rand|두번째 파라미터가 비어있을시 기본값으로 "로드"가 입력됩니다.{{rand|{{rand|== 주의점 =={{rand|* 모든 데이터는 브라우저에 저장됩니다. 그렇기 때문에 다른 디바이스나 브라우저를 사용할 경우 이전 DB의 값이 저장되지 않습니다. {{rand|* 첫번째 파라미터인 게임제목이라는 키값이 이DB틀을 사용하는 다른 게임들과 절대 겹치지 않도록 주의 해 주세요.{{rand|{{rand|== 예시 =={{rand|*예시 문서{{rand|{{rand|== 참고 =={{rand|{{rand|* DB가 저장되는 Local Storage에 대한 내용{{rand|{{rand|== 도보시오 =={{rand|* 틀:DB2{{rand|